How much do entry level non customer service j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level non customer service in Springfield, OR is $19.46,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.91 and $21.63 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an entry level non customer service job?

An Entry Level Non Customer Service job is a position that requires little to no prior experience and does not involve direct interaction with customers. These roles are typically found in fields like data entry, administrative support, research, logistics, or manufacturing. They focus on behind-the-scenes tasks such as processing information, organizing files, or assisting teams with operations. These jobs provide a great starting point for gaining experience and developing skills in a professional setting.

What are the typical daily responsibilities in an entry level non customer service position?

In an Entry Level Non Customer Service position, your daily tasks may include managing data entry, filing and organizing documents, and providing general administrative support to different departments. You might also assist with scheduling, inventory tracking, or basic reporting, depending on the industry's needs. While you won’t interact directly with customers, collaboration with internal teams and clear communication with supervisors are important aspects of the job. This structure allows you to build strong foundational skills and gain exposure to various business processes, which can open up pathways for advancement as you gain more experience.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in an entry level non customer service position?

To thrive in an Entry Level Non Customer Service role, candidates typically need strong organizational, problem-solving, and time management skills,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with office software such as Microsoft Office Suite or data entry systems is commonly required. Attention to detail, reliability, and the ability to work independently or as part of a team are key soft skills that set applicants apart. These competencies enable efficient and accurate task completion in supportive administrative or operational environments.
